C# Class Systran.NlpClientLib.Api.LidApi

Represents a collection of functions to interact with the API endpoints
Inheritance: ILidApi
Afficher le fichier Open project: SYSTRAN/nlp-api-csharp-client Class Usage Examples

Méthodes publiques

Méthode Description
GetBasePath ( String basePath ) : String

Gets the base path of the API client.

LidApi ( ApiClient apiClient = null ) : System

Initializes a new instance of the LidApi class.

LidApi ( String basePath ) : System

Initializes a new instance of the LidApi class.

NlpLidDetectLanguageDocumentGet ( string InputFile, string Input, string Callback ) : LidDocumentResponse

Document language detection\n Global language detection on document.\n

NlpLidDetectLanguageDocumentGetAsync ( string InputFile, string Input, string Callback ) : Task

Document language detection\n Global language detection on document.\n

NlpLidDetectLanguageParagraphGet ( string InputFile, string Input, string Callback ) : LidParagraphResponse

Paragraph language detection\n Language detection for each paragraph in a document.\n

NlpLidDetectLanguageParagraphGetAsync ( string InputFile, string Input, string Callback ) : Task

Paragraph language detection\n Language detection for each paragraph in a document.\n

SetBasePath ( String basePath ) : void

Sets the base path of the API client.

Method Details

GetBasePath() public méthode

Gets the base path of the API client.
public GetBasePath ( String basePath ) : String
basePath String
Résultat String

LidApi() public méthode

Initializes a new instance of the LidApi class.
public LidApi ( ApiClient apiClient = null ) : System
apiClient Systran.NlpClientLib.Client.ApiClient
Résultat System

LidApi() public méthode

Initializes a new instance of the LidApi class.
public LidApi ( String basePath ) : System
basePath String
Résultat System

NlpLidDetectLanguageDocumentGet() public méthode

Document language detection\n Global language detection on document.\n
public NlpLidDetectLanguageDocumentGet ( string InputFile, string Input, string Callback ) : LidDocumentResponse
InputFile string input text\n\n**Either `input` or `inputFile` is required**\n
Input string input text\n\n**Either `input` or `inputFile` is required**\n
Callback string Javascript callback function name for JSONP Support\n
Résultat Systran.NlpClientLib.Model.LidDocumentResponse

NlpLidDetectLanguageDocumentGetAsync() public méthode

Document language detection\n Global language detection on document.\n
public NlpLidDetectLanguageDocumentGetAsync ( string InputFile, string Input, string Callback ) : Task
InputFile string input text\n\n**Either `input` or `inputFile` is required**\n
Input string input text\n\n**Either `input` or `inputFile` is required**\n
Callback string Javascript callback function name for JSONP Support\n
Résultat Task

NlpLidDetectLanguageParagraphGet() public méthode

Paragraph language detection\n Language detection for each paragraph in a document.\n
public NlpLidDetectLanguageParagraphGet ( string InputFile, string Input, string Callback ) : LidParagraphResponse
InputFile string input text\n\n**Either `input` or `inputFile` is required**\n
Input string input text\n\n**Either `input` or `inputFile` is required**\n
Callback string Javascript callback function name for JSONP Support\n
Résultat Systran.NlpClientLib.Model.LidParagraphResponse

NlpLidDetectLanguageParagraphGetAsync() public méthode

Paragraph language detection\n Language detection for each paragraph in a document.\n
public NlpLidDetectLanguageParagraphGetAsync ( string InputFile, string Input, string Callback ) : Task
InputFile string input text\n\n**Either `input` or `inputFile` is required**\n
Input string input text\n\n**Either `input` or `inputFile` is required**\n
Callback string Javascript callback function name for JSONP Support\n
Résultat Task

SetBasePath() public méthode

Sets the base path of the API client.
public SetBasePath ( String basePath ) : void
basePath String
Résultat void